What accessibility accommodations does this program have?
Family Day is designed to be welcoming and inclusive for all families, including those with disabilities. All Family Day activities are in wheelchair-accessible areas. All activities include visual instructions and adaptive tools. Sensory bags with noise reduction headphones and fidgets will be available at the Information Desk and activity areas. A quiet room will be open in the Education Center. Accessible and single-stall restrooms are located near the activity areas.
